Prescription Stability Requirements
For refractive surgery to be a viable option, your prescription needs to be steady for at the very least one to 2 years.
This security suggests that your vision hasn't considerably changed throughout this duration, permitting your medical professional to make accurate analyses. It can lead to suboptimal medical outcomes and an increased risk of problems if your prescription rises and fall.
You need to consistently monitor your vision, and monitor any kind of changes you see. If you've experienced modifications, consult your eye care specialist to discuss your circumstance.
They'll aid identify if you await surgical treatment or if you must wait longer. Accomplishing a steady prescription is important for guaranteeing that the results of your surgical procedure fulfill your assumptions.
